[PATCH] fsl_pci: Correct fsl_pci_mcheck_exception

get_user() had it args reversed causing NIP to be NULL:ed instead
of fixing up the PCI access.

Note: This still hangs my P1020 Freescale CPU hard, but at least
I get a NIP now.

 ar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c b/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
index 7c8b779c329a..9e64c12dff6a 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/sysdev/fsl_pci.c
@@ -996,7 +996,7 @@ int fsl_pci_mcheck_exception(struct pt_regs *regs)
 	if (is_in_pci_mem_space(addr)) {
 		if (user_mode(regs)) {
 			pagefault_disable();
-			ret = get_user(regs->nip, &inst);
+			ret = get_user(inst, (__u32 __user *)regs->nip);
 			pagefault_enable();
 		} else {
 			ret = probe_kernel_address(regs->nip, inst);
